Smile Headers? Anyone have any ideas?

Hello

I am looking for a set of headers, but not sure which one to go?

My set up of my car is F.I CBE and Berk HFC and G3 intake at the moment.

Should I just go for the F.I long tube headers or buy a stillen headers and keep my Berk HFC?

Anyone know the power gain for these two set up? which one sounds good?

Thank you for helping me decide!

F.I. will have slightly higher gains than a stillen header with HFC, but my only concern would be you having a RHD car and fitment. I would contact Tony at F.I. and ask if he has had a set installed yet.

Quote:
Originally Posted by Methodical4u View Post
I heard that the headers really don't give that much of a gain.. if you are just getting the shorty type headers that is.
The stock headers are designed very well, the main restriction is the cats, but even the stillen headers did show gains, though minor.
